Market Estimation & Definition
The Beeswax Industry was valued at USD 0.58 billion in 2024 and is projected to reach approximately USD 0.72 billion by 2032, expanding at a steady comp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 2.8% during the forecast period. Beeswax is a natural wax produced by honeybees and plays a crucial role in a range of applications due to its emulsifying, thickening, and moisturizing properties. It is widely used across industries including cosmetics, pharmaceuticals, food processing, and industrial manufacturing. As the demand for eco-friendly and sustainable products continues to rise, beeswax is being increasingly incorporated into innovative product formulations and sustainable solutions.

Market Growth Drivers & Opportunities
The growth of the beeswax market is underpinned by several key factors:
- Increasing Demand for Natural and Organic Products
Consumers worldwide are leaning toward organic and chemical-free alternatives, especially in the cosmetics, personal care, and food industries. Beeswax, being a natural product, aligns perfectly with this consumer trend, driving higher market demand. - Health and Wellness Awareness
Growing public awareness of the benefits of natural ingredients in health and wellness products has resulted in increased usage of beeswax in pharmaceuticals, nutraceuticals, and therapeutic formulations. - Sustainable and Eco-Friendly Packaging
With the global push toward sustainable living, beeswax is gaining traction as an alternative to plastic packaging, particularly in food preservation wraps and eco-friendly food coatings. Its biodegradable nature and natural antibacterial properties make it a favorable choice. - Expanding Industrial Applications
Beyond consumer goods, beeswax is used in lubricants, polishes, coatings, and other industrial uses. Its versatility and natural origin add value for industries seeking sustainable raw materials.

Regional Insights:
Asia Pacific dominates the global Beeswax market during the forecast period 2025-2032. Asia Pacific is expected to hold the largest market share of 43.30% by 2030. Because of the pharmaceuticals sector's demand. During the next seven years, demand will be driven by developing nations in Asia Pacific as a result of increased disease consumption and high disposable income.
Europe is expected to grow at the highest CAGR of 3.1% in the global beeswax market during the forecast period. In Europe, it is widely used in the food sector as a glazing agent in confectioneries and as a baking ingredient. Beeswax is heavily imported in the Europe by nations such as Germany, France, and the United Kingdom for a variety of uses and applications.
